**Q: How does the Ordermate kiosk watchdog decide to restart the app?**

The watchdog pings the UI thread every 20 seconds and requires a heartbeat reply within 5 seconds. Three consecutive misses trigger a soft restart; a second soft restart within ten minutes escalates to a device reboot. When reviewing changes, confirm that any long-running work stays off the UI thread so heartbeats aren't starved. Questions about watchdog thresholds should go to the platform team at the address below.

escalation mailbox, kagef-kawef: frador_zorix@tolvaqlabs.internal

Banner config is served from the Consent Edge service; do not hardcode overrides. Known issues: flicker on first paint in legacy embeds, and delayed preference sync in offline mode. Security-relevant reports (consent bypass, preference tampering, script injection via banner config) take priority over cosmetic bugs. Include cohort ID, property name, and a HAR capture where possible. Send security findings to the Quillgate rollout team at the address below.

alerts address for kafof-bagag: kasael@olvarqdyn.corp

## Changed defaults

Heads up: the Ledgerline tax-rate lookup cache now defaults to a 15-minute TTL instead of 24 hours. Turns out rates in the Veldt County sandbox were going stale mid-demo, which was embarrassing. Eviction is now LRU rather than FIFO, and the cache warms on boot. If you're reviewing, check that nothing hardcodes the old TTL. The new defaults land as follows.

deployment values, bajop-taweg:
holwyn:
  log_level: debug
  metrics_host: metrics.holwyn.zemvarsys.internal
  pool_size: 32